CHESS
MASON RETAINS CHAMPIONSHIP. By Telegraph—Press Association. Napier, Last Night. llie contest for the chess championship continued and concluded to-day The position at the end of the eleventh round showed Mason and Gvles to be I'ijiwl. Results:— '
